Hello and welcome to world news today. World leaders have gathered at the g7 summit in france, and there have already been calls for donald trump not to intensify americas trade war with china. Trade isjust one issue where the leaders could find themselves more divided than united. Climate change and the Iran Nuclear Deal will also be discussed. Borisjohnson arrived for his First International summit since taking over as Prime Minister of the uk. Hes already at loggerheads with the Outgoing European Council president donald tusk, who said mrjohnson would not want to be remembered as mr no deal. In a moment, more on trade and other issues. But first heres bbcs vicky young in biarritz. A warning her report contains flashing images. Landing for his first summit, and it could be a tense one. Borisjohnson is determined to leave the eu but says britain wont be walking off the world stage. The Prime Minister wants to show hes got an Important Role to play and has strong views on global trade.
